It is now time for the twelfth annual Seven Day Roguelike Challenge!

First, what is a Seven Day Roguelike?

After twelve years, I'm not going to tell you.

We are continuing our tradition of not using a fixed date,
but instead having a vote to allow the community to shift
the time if necessary.

We had a lot of success with the web-based registration for
the challenge last few years, so plan on doing the same this year.
This means we will not be using rec.games.roguelike.development
for the registration process. We will post here more
instructions closer to the date.

We are repeating last year's approach and using a google form for
the date selection process:

https://docs.google.com/forms/d/1v8e0jO2fjjXa7RSp3VENqjR25hvXOj2nCnrizAhqD5U/viewform

Feel free to kibitz about the dates/process in this thread,
but votes on this thread will not be counted. Instead
we shall try to use the results of that poll.

NOTE: The cabal (there is no cabal) decided to move the
call for dates to the first Wednesday of the year, rather
than the second last Wednesday. No one argued against
this last year, so thus our early start!

We have plans of trying to mail people reminders if they
provide their email addresses. I'm not going to promise
that will succeed however.

In case you have USENET access but no web access:

The available weeks are:
1) February 20th to February 28th
2) February 27th to March 6th
3) March 5th to March 13th
